Transaction 31a2e2963489f9f92364fc54ec7f68759631be543e1fa9826539ed1f586e4740

2 Input
2 Outputs
  • 31a2e2963489f9f92364fc54ec7f68759631be543e1fa9826539ed1f586e4740:0
  • value  8100000
    address  3GwUa3xbwwVii66X2BRvpoVqcCSDz5U3Fd
  • 31a2e2963489f9f92364fc54ec7f68759631be543e1fa9826539ed1f586e4740:1
  • value  17782181
    address  3HdAhDk4ZUk4ryZtysc53nPGWYA4P8Gdqk